Associative research - ANS Research exploring associative relationships between variables
where both variables are measured and neither are manipulated (changed) by the
experimenter.

What is Experimental Research - ANS explores causal relationships between variables.
The predictor variable is manipulated by the experimenter and the outcome is measured.
What is the goal of experimental research? - ANS The goal of experimental research is to
isolate the effect of the predictor variable on the outcome variable. In an experiment, the
researcher starts with at least two equal groups, manipulates the predictor variable (making it
independent of everything else) and measures the outcome.
Example of Experimental Research - ANS Students were randomly assigned to one of two
groups. One group had access to a video-based tutorial. The other group had access to the
same information but in a print version.
The students were tested on the material. Grade on the test was recorded as the number of
correct answers endorsed.
